I'm in the process (apparently a never ending one) of transferring an oldish orchestral library to EXS instruments, so I'm using the original CD's (there are 6 of them) and using the Akai import function.
When you first select the import option, the window comes up with different columns and it says 'waiting for Akai disk' or something across all of them - put your Akai formatted disk (that's what we're talking about, the ability to read the particular format of the disk itself) in there and it should show you what's on the CD and you should be able to load stuff from a particular column, in theory, so its OK to a particular degree - if you're talking about a sampler 'program' in Akai terms ('instrument' in EXS terms), it does bring in the program and the associated samples if its a simple set of assignations across the keyboard.
The trouble that I have is that the different velocity layers for the instruments (the set of Forte or Piano samples, for example, in some cases there are four different velocity levels) aren't able to be assigned to the same instrument all at once. I used Akai samplers for quite a while before I got into Logic and there's a 'Merge' function there that I'd really like to see in EXS at the moment.
